Personal Deep Research | Subflow Overview Automation Goal This workflow automates the entire process of conducting in-depth, iterative online research on a given topic. It starts with a single query, recursively expands the research with AI-generated sub-queries, scrapes and analyzes web content, and culminates in a comprehensive, fully-formatted report delivered directly to a Notion page. The primary value is in transforming a multi-hour or multi-day manual research task into a fully autonomous process, delivering synthesized insights and cited sources. Technologies Used - n8n: The core orchestration platform, managing the complex recursive logic and data flow. - AI (via OpenRouter): Integrates multiple Large Language Models (LLMs) like OpenAI, DeepSeek, and Anthropic for various reasoning, generation, and formatting tasks. - Apify: A web scraping and automation platform used to perform web searches and extract content from websites. - Notion: Serves as both the user interface for initiating requests and the final destination for the generated research report. How the AI Integrates This workflow uses AI in four distinct and powerful ways to achieve autonomous research: 1. AI-Powered Query Expansion: Initially, an AI model analyzes the user's primary query to generate a set of more specific, targeted search engine queries. This ensures the research has sufficient breadth and explores various facets of the topic, mimicking how an expert human researcher would break down a problem. 2. AI Information Synthesis: After web content is scraped for each sub-query, an AI model reads through the raw text (up to 25,000 characters per source) and extracts the most crucial pieces of information, referred to as "learnings." This condenses vast amounts of text into dense, actionable insights. 3. AI Report Generation: Once the recursive research is complete, all collected "learnings" are fed into a final AI prompt.
